Il varo del Komos si terrà la sera del 15 marzo al Cassero! Il programma inaugurale, che intende mostrare l'ampio ventaglio dei nostri interessi e delle nostre possibilità, va dal Medioevo (il primo canone della storia) al Rinascimento di Gastoldi, Orazio Vecchi (modenese come il direttore) e Adriano Banchieri (bolognese come il coro). Nonché Monteverdi, to back the ineffable Lamento della Ninfa with the soprano Tiziana Tramonti and elegant piano improvisations Mario Sollazzo. Then a song by Mendelssohn (who turn 200 years old this year), the chorus of pilgrims from Tannhäuser by Wagner (another homage to Bologna, which until recently boasted the title of Wagner's city of Italy) . Then two popular French songs by Poulenc and the delicate sensibilities of Love Alone Ned Rorem (1988) on a beautiful poem by Paul Monette dedicated to her fiance Roger Horwitz, who died of AIDS. And some other surprises. Guest of honor baritone Alfonso Antoniozzi, which had a free hand in choosing what who wants to run.
